Arzel Zoning systems use a pneumatic pump, which provides pressure or vacuum to open and close zoning dampers. These systems are easy to install and service, but there are a few things you need to know. Here are the basics about how they work.

Our tech support team is highly skilled and in-house. Support technicians all have experience in the field, and they can walk you through an install, a service call, or how to design your Arzel system. We’re available from 8:00 am until 5:00 pm EST on weekdays, and we have emergency support hours until 9:00 pm EST, and on weekends from 8:00 am until 9:00 pm EST.
For warranty claims, please call us while you’re on site. We handle warranty claims internally, and we will send replacement parts directly to you. You do have to call us on-site to receive warranty parts.
